What Is Male Infertility?

Male infertility refers to difficulties in achieving pregnancy due to problems with sperm production, function, or delivery. These issues can result from a variety of causes including low sperm count, poor motility (movement), abnormal sperm shape, or hormonal imbalances. Structural issues, such as blockages in the reproductive tract, infections, or varicoceles, may also affect fertility. Lifestyle factors such as smoking, excessive alcohol consumption, stress, obesity, or poor diet can negatively impact sperm quality. Certain medical conditions, including diabetes, undescended testes, or previous surgeries, can contribute to infertility. Age-related decline in testosterone and sperm quality can further reduce fertility potential.

Infertility is a sensitive and often emotional concern for couples. Male infertility accounts for nearly 40–50% of all infertility cases, making early evaluation and intervention essential. By understanding the underlying cause, treatment can be individualized to improve the chances of conception and ensure a positive experience for both partners.

Frequently Asked Questions About Male Fertility Treatment

Find answers to common questions on male infertility, treatment options, procedures like IUI, IVF, ICSI, and expert care at Nulife IVF Clinic.

1. What are the common causes of male infertility?

Male infertility can result from hormonal imbalances, low sperm count, poor motility, abnormal morphology, varicoceles, infections, genetic conditions, and structural problems in the reproductive tract. Lifestyle factors like smoking, excessive alcohol, stress, obesity, and exposure to heat or toxins can also reduce sperm quality. Early evaluation by a male fertility specialist helps identify the exact cause and guide the most effective treatment.

2. How is male infertility diagnosed?

 Diagnosis involves a thorough evaluation including semen analysis, hormonal testing, physical examination of the testes and scrotum, and scrotal ultrasound. If required, genetic testing and specialized assessments like sperm DNA fragmentation are performed. This comprehensive work-up helps determine the underlying cause and informs personalized treatment strategies for achieving conception.

3. Is male infertility treatable?

Yes. Many cases respond well to lifestyle modifications, medications, or surgery. Assisted reproductive techniques like IUI, IVF, and ICSI offer solutions when natural conception is challenging. Treatment depends on the cause, severity, and individual patient factors. With proper evaluation and a tailored plan, most men can significantly improve fertility outcomes.

4. Can lifestyle changes improve sperm health?

Absolutely. Optimizing diet, regular exercise, managing stress, avoiding heat exposure, quitting smoking, reducing alcohol, and maintaining healthy body weight can improve sperm count, motility, and morphology. Combining lifestyle improvements with medical treatment often enhances the success of fertility interventions.

5. What is sperm retrieval?

Sperm retrieval is a set of procedures to collect sperm directly from the testes or epididymis when sperm is absent in ejaculate. Techniques include PESA (Percutaneous Epididymal Sperm Aspiration), TESA (Testicular Sperm Aspiration), Micro-TESE (Microsurgical Testicular Sperm Extraction), and MESA (Microsurgical Epididymal Sperm Aspiration). These procedures are minimally invasive and enable use in IVF or ICSI.

7. Can male infertility be genetic?

Yes. Some male infertility cases are caused by chromosomal abnormalities or Y-chromosome microdeletions. Genetic conditions may impact sperm production or quality. Testing helps identify these issues, guiding personalized treatment and informing decisions about ART or sperm donation if required.

8. Does age affect male fertility?

While men remain fertile longer than women, sperm quality declines with age. Older men may experience lower sperm count, reduced motility, and higher DNA fragmentation, which can affect embryo quality and pregnancy outcomes. Early evaluation and timely treatment are recommended to maximize fertility potential.

9. How long does treatment take?

Treatment duration depends on the cause. Lifestyle or medical therapy may take a few months to show improvement. Surgical procedures or ART timelines vary—sperm retrieval, IUI, or IVF cycles are scheduled individually. The male fertility specialist will provide a personalized estimate based on your condition and treatment plan.

10. Are sperm retrieval procedures painful?

No. Procedures like PESA, TESA, Micro-TESE, or MESA are minimally invasive and performed under local or general anesthesia. Patients experience minimal discomfort, and recovery is quick. Post-procedure care instructions help ensure safety and improve outcomes.

11. What if no sperm is found during retrieval?

 If no sperm is retrieved, options include using donor sperm, repeating retrieval after hormonal therapy, or exploring other assisted reproductive techniques. Your fertility specialist will review all possibilities, providing guidance to maximize the chances of conception while addressing emotional and medical concerns.

12. Can varicocele cause male infertility, and how is it treated?

Yes, varicocele, enlarged veins in the scrotum, can impair sperm production and quality. Treatment typically involves a minimally invasive surgical procedure to repair the veins, often improving sperm count, motility, and overall fertility outcomes. Regular follow-up and semen analysis help monitor improvements
